LA HABRA : Partnership Earns Housing Award

La Habra Neighborhood Housing Services Inc. and Quaker City Federal Savings & Loan will be honored with a national Social Compact Outstanding Community Investment Award for creating affordable housing in La Habra and Whittier.

With the award comes national recognition and a $5,000 grant, underwritten by State Farm Insurance companies, to be used by the NHS/Quaker partnership to make more affordable housing available to low-income residents.

NHS officials said they will receive the award Wednesday because of a project in Whittier and other projects in La Habra that impressed Social Compact, an affiliation of chief executives of 270 financial service institutions nationwide who are committed to investing in the country’s poorest neighborhoods.

Glenn Hayes, executive director of NHS, said the Whittier project involved spending more than $1.8 million to buy and refurbish five vacant properties in a crime-ridden, overcrowded neighborhood.

The homes would have been demolished if NHS had not stepped in. It then offered the homes to low-income first-time homeowners. Quaker City Federal offered low-interest loans for the purchases of the homes.

“These partnerships offer outstanding models for saving neighborhoods and homes,” said Henry Cisneros, secretary of the Department of Housing and Urban Development.
